What materials do you use?
All prints are produced on high-quality fine art paper using water-based inks. The Giclée printing method ensures a high level of detail and color accuracy.
Framed prints use the same materials and are mounted in wooden frames with a transparent Perspex acrylic front.
How sustainable are the products?
I take sustainability seriously and have chosen a printing partner that is transparent about its commitment to responsible, environmentally and socially conscious production.
The paper and wooden frames are made from sustainably sourced wood and pulp from responsibly managed forests. Prints are produced using water-based inks that are 100% non-hazardous and toxin-free.
Orders are shipped in cardboard packaging made from recycled materials. Plastic is avoided wherever possible; when it cannot be avoided, recycled or biodegradable alternatives are used.
To reduce transportation distances, printing and framing are carried out at facilities located as close as possible to the customer.
Social sustainability is also taken seriously. The print provider screens its partners to ensure compliance with fair labour and environmental standards.

How do I print my digital file?
You can print the file yourself, but for the best results, a professional printing service is recommended.
Each printing service will have its own specifications, including preferred file formats, color modes, and bleed:
- Color mode: RGB (digital) or CMYK (print). While CMYK has traditionally been used for printing, many modern services also accept or prefer RGB files.
- Bleed: An extra margin around the design that is trimmed after printing to ensure edge-to-edge coverage. Some printers require this, while others do not.
Simply choose a printing service, upload the file that matches their requirements, and place your order.
Please note: Final print results may vary depending on the printer, paper type, and production method. Small differences in the colors are to be expected.

AI: Use of artificial intelligence
Do you use AI to create the art?
No, all artwork is created without the use of AI.
For me, it’s important that art reflects something human – appreciation, curiosity, emotion and frictions. I believe the human hand and mind are essential to meaningful art, and I wish to support that through my work and in others’.
I also really enjoy the creative process and wouldn’t want to outsource the most fun and rewarding part of making art.
When it comes to mockup images (for example, photos showing how the designs look in a room), I aim to use images created by photographers rather than AI. However, many providers use AI tools in editing, so I cannot guarantee that no AI has been involved in those images. That said, I do my best to choose visuals that feel natural and seem have real people behind them.
